Camilleri confirmed as MCRC president

The Malta Canoe Racing Club (MCRC) recently held its Annual General Meeting.

Malta Canoe Federation president Peter Borg Costanzi and treasurer Damian Schembri attended the meeting.

The members of the club’s committee, namely Chris Camilleri, Nicki Borg Costanzi and Ryan Schembri, were re-elected for a second term. Camilleri was confirmed as president, Borg Costanzi as secretary and Schembri as vice-president.

2010 brought many firsts for the club who introduced surf ski’s to the Maltese islands thanks to a generous donation from the Dubai Surf Ski & Kayak club. Camilleri put these to use, being the first Maltese to compete in the Dubai Shamaal in December.

Children’s participation is on the rise after initial sessions were held in conjunction with Stella Maris College last summer. Kayaking was also introduced to the Skolasport programme which is run by Hungarian coach, Kata Pongracz.
